Causes and Symptoms of Spider Veins

Spider veins can affect anyone and are common on the face, nose, and legs. The cause of these veins are dilated capillaries on the skin that branch out much like the legs of a spider, hence the fitting name. In addition to detracting from the natural beauty of the skin, they can also become sensitive or cause you pain depending on their location.

Doctors aren’t completely sure why spider veins develop, but heredity, aging, pregnancy, trauma, and prolonged time on your feet tend to lead to more spider veins.

If you already notice a few of these veins, chances are high that you’ll develop more as you age. The good news is, you can help keep them at bay with a healthy lifestyle or wearing compression clothing. The Technology

Lasers are very effective in reducing the appearance of spider veins and can actually remove them altogether. Depending on the severity of the spider veins and your complexion, you may require multiple treatments, but skin free from the veins is possible.

Laser spider vein removal includes a process where a laser specialist focuses the light beam of a laser on the area of your skin that has the unwanted vein. The laser heats up the deeper layers of skin and destroys the vein. Your doctor will administer a local anesthetic to help with any discomfort associated with the laser.

Over a period of 4 to 6 weeks, you’ll watch the veins fade then disappear. While you’re waiting for your veins to fade you will watch them change from the customary dark blue to red and then finally disappear. After the procedure, we recommend avoiding excessive sun exposure and any creams or cosmetics that might irritate the skin until the area is healed.

After the spider vein treatment, you may experience slight bruising or discomfort that will subside within the first week. The recovery time is minimal, and you are encouraged to go back to your normal routine immediately while your skin heals and the veins slowly disappear.
